Book excerpt: Con il bilancio integrato si concretizza l'idea di mettere a sistema, combinandole in un unico report, le numerose ed eterogenee informazioni contenute nelle molteplici forme di comunicazione utilizzate oggi dalle imprese per rappresentare l'andamento della gestione e le performance. Esso incarna idee astrattamente giuste, ma estremamente difficili da applicare correttamente; basti pensare che con tale unico messaggio si ambisce a illustrare il processo di creazione di valore fornendo informazioni anche orientate al futuro, anche sui risultati non finanziari, anche sulle strategie, sull'allocazione delle risorse e sul modello di business, anche sui rischi, sulle opportunità e sul modo di affrontarli, anche sulle relazioni con gli stakeholder diversi dai finanziatori. Requisito peculiare del report, peraltro, dovrebbe risiedere nella connettività delle informazioni rese e cioè nell'evidenza delle reciproche relazioni e influenze tra le diverse prospettive di osservazione della realtà aziendale fornite. Il presente lavoro presenta i risultati di una ricerca finalizzata a descrivere l'impatto della prima applicazione di tale Framework sulle pratiche di rendicontazione, allo scopo di comprendere in che modo gli operatori stanno interpretando e attuando le linee guida proposte, nonché di evidenziare le prime evidenti criticità da affrontare.

Book excerpt: The book reflects on the issues concerning, on the one hand, the difficulty in feeding an ever- increasing world population and, on the other hand, the need to build new productive systems able to protect the planet from overexploitation. The concept of “food diversity” is a synthesis of diversities: biodiversity of ecological sources of food supply; socio-territorial diversity; and cultural diversity of food traditions. In keeping with this transdisciplinary perspective, the book collects a large number of contributions that examine, firstly the relationships between agrobiodiversity, rural sustainable systems and food diversity; and secondly, the issues concerning typicality (food specialties/food identities), rural development and territorial communities. Lastly, it explores legal questions concerning the regulations aiming to protect both the food diversity and the right to food, in the light of the political, economic and social implications related to the problem of feeding the world population, while at the same time respecting local communities’ rights, especially in the developing countries. The book collects the works of legal scholars, agroecologists, historians and sociologists from around the globe.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: City-regions are areas where the daily journeys for work, shopping and leisure frequently cross administrative boundaries. They are seen as engines of the national economy, but are also facing congestion and disparities. Thus, all over the world, governments attempt to increase problem-solving capacities in city-regions by institutional reform and a shift of functions. This book analyses the recent reforms and changes in the governance of city-regions in France, Germany and Italy. It covers themes such as the impact of austerity measures, territorial development, planning and state modernisation. The authors provide a systematic cross-country perspective on two levels, between six city-regions and between the national policy frameworks in these three countries. They use a solid comparative framework, which refers to the four dimensions functions, institutions and governance, ideas and space. They describe the course of the reforms, the motivations and the results, and consequently, they question the widespread metropolitan fever or resurgence of city-regions and provide a better understanding of recent changes in city-regional governance in Europe.
